Metro Chair Hahn Issues Statement after ICE Reportedly Detains Two at Bus Stop

Los Angeles, CA — Today, Chair of the Metro Board of Directors Janice Hahn issued the following statement after two men were reportedly detained by ICE at a bus stop in Pasadena:

“The way that ICE is going about these sweeps is terrifying people. We have already seen kids not going to school, people avoiding shopping, church, and even going to work. I wouldn’t be surprised if after people read about this incident that we see more people avoid taking Metro. This isn’t right. The fear they are spreading is doing profound harm in our communities.

Just this morning, I directed Metro staff to report back to our board about Metro’s protocols if ICE agents board a bus or train. I know the options will be limited but I want Metro to do everything in our power to protect our riders.”
